登录  | 加入社区

黑狼游客您好!登录后享受更多精彩

只需一步,快速开始

新浪微博登陆

只需一步, 快速开始

查看: 278|回复: 0

Lamp架构之Centos7摆设web服务

[复制链接]

179

主题

179

帖子

0

现金

黑狼菜鸟

Rank: 1

积分
0
发表于 2018-12-29 00:39:35 | 显示全部楼层 |阅读模式 来自 江苏苏州
一、安装前预备:
#关闭防火墙
systemctl stop firewalld.service
#克制防火墙开机启动
systemctl disable firewalld.service
二、安装Apache
1.安装
yum -y install httpd
2.开启apache服务
systemctl start httpd.service
3.设置apache服务开机启动
systemctl enable httpd.service
4.验证apache服务是否安装乐成
在本机欣赏器中输入假造机的ip地点,CentOS7检察ip地点的方式为:
ip addr
tLq8FRu9D85838d1.jpg

假如不能访问,可以利用以下方法。
firewall-cmd --permanent --zone=public --add-service=http
firewall-cmd --permanent --zone=public --add-service=https
firewall-cmd –reload
CentOS7之前用的是iptables防火墙;要想让外网能访问到apache主目次,就必要做以上的操纵:
然后再访问外网ip,假如看到apache默认的页面--有Testing 123...字样,便是乐成安装了apache服务了;
RYC9ZXksKTlM9zje.jpg

三、安装MySQL
我这里根据所学的谁人教程,也安装了MariaDB
1.安装
yum -y install mariadb-service mariadb
2.开启MySQL服务
systemctl start mariadb.service
3.设置开机启动MySQL服务
systemctl enable mariadb.service
4.设置root帐户的暗码
mysql_secure_installation
然后会出现一串东西,可以细致读一下,假如你懒得读,就在提示出来的时间,按Enter就好了,让你设置暗码的时间,你就输入你想要的暗码就行,然后继承在让你选择y/n是,Enter就好了;当统统竣事的时间,你可以输入mysql -uroot -p的方式,验证一下;
四、安装PHP
1.安装
yum -y install php
2.重启apache服务
systemctl restart httpd大概systemctl restart httpd.service
然后,你可以写一个php文件在欣赏器中运行一下了;
eg:
vi /var/www/html/info.php
i

Esc
:wq
然后,在本身电脑欣赏器输入 192.168.1.1/info.php
运行,会出现php的一些信息
五、将PHP和MySQL关联起来
yum search php,选择你必要的安装:yum -y install php-mysql
六、安装常用的PHP模块
比方,GD库,curl,mbstring,...
1.安装:
yum -y install php-gd php-ldap php-odbc php-pear php-xml php-xmlrpc php-mbstring php-snmp php-soap curl curl-devel
2.重启apache服务
systemctl restart httpd.service
然后,再次在欣赏器中运行info.php,你会看到安装的模块的信息;
至此,LAMP情况就搭建好了。




上一篇:用U盘安装LinuxCentOS-7体系
下一篇:VMware安装Centos7阐明,图文并茂
您需要登录后才可以回帖 登录 | 加入社区

本版积分规则

 

QQ|申请友链|小黑屋|手机版|Hlshell Inc. ( 豫ICP备16002110号-5 )

GMT+8, 2024-5-20 17:23 , Processed in 0.084251 second(s), 47 queries .

HLShell有权修改版权声明内容,如有任何爭議,HLShell將保留最終決定權!

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表